Todd Road Hike – April 14, 2009

It was a nice warm spring day as 20 hikers walked a 4 mile loop on Todd Road in the town of Hartwick. We passed a large pond with several geese and a few ducks lazily swimming around. We also found the old Lippett Cemetery quite interesting and several tried to decipher the engravings on the very old weathered headstones. Afterwards, several tired and hungry hikers went to Jackie`s for lunch. Photographs 1-5, 10 and 12 were taken by Scott Fielder and photos 6-9 & 11 were taken by Carol Saggese. The yellow flower is Coltsfoot (Tussilago farfara).
